Security and Compliance

Security is a core design principle. The card employs industry-standard encryption and transaction tokenization to keep payment details safe. EMV chip technology and contactless security help protect against counterfeit and skimming attacks. Goldman Sachs' monitoring systems continuously analyze transaction patterns to detect unusual or suspicious activity, and customers receive instant alerts about potential fraud. The product adheres to applicable financial regulations and is supported by rigorous identity verification and anti-money laundering safeguards.

Fees and Transparency

Transparency and predictability are central to the fee structure. Typical costs associated with prepaid card programs may include issuance fees, reload fees depending on the funding channel, ATM withdrawal fees for certain networks, foreign transaction fees for cross-border use, and replacement card fees. Goldman Sachs emphasizes clear disclosure of any applicable fees during enrollment and within the cardholder agreement so users can make informed choices.
